About

Eli Kirk Price (July 20, 1797 – November 14, 1884) was an American lawyer and politician from Philadelphia, Pennsylvania. He served as a Whig member of the Pennsylvania State Senate for the 1st district from 1853 to 1855, as commissioner of Fairmount Park from the time of its founding, and as a member of the American Philosophical Society.
